We encourage applications from students (BA Hons, Master, MSc) from all around the world who are undergraduates/master students, and have completed at least two years of university study in a Life Sciences related study. Please check the relevant criteria below and the link to the application form.
Research Project:
Each fellow will be allocated a faculty member, with whom they will work closely. A diverse range of research projects are available in: Molecular biology, neuroscience, immunology, bioinformatics, RNA biology, stem cells, and biochemistry. The research project will focus on a current topic in the allocated lab. Supported by a member of the laboratory the scholar will be expected to perform experiments, analyse data, generate ideas, and discuss their results. In addition to practical laboratory work the scholar will also take part in lab meetings and journal clubs.
Lecture Series:
As part of the summer school there are weekly lectures by members of faculty on current trends within their fields of research. These move around the participating institutes and stimulate lively discussions!
Scientific Symposium:
The Vienna Biocenter Summer School concludes with a scientific symposium. In a short talk each scholar will present her/his findings to students and faculty.
Prizes are awarded to the students that give the best presentations.
The Vienna BioCenter is a leading life science location in Europe: a thriving campus that combines basic research institutes, universities and biotech companies. Four research institutes collaborate in creating an exceptional training environment, where students and junior researchers have all the necessary resources to conduct meaningful projects: there is virtually no experiment that cannot be done at the VBC. Interested students should complete the online application form. When applying applicants will be asked to specify the names of three lab heads in their order of preference. While we cannot guarantee that an applicant will be assigned to one of these labs, we will make our best efforts to do so. You will also be asked to detail your educational and research experience.
